A few things on the 19/8/96 riot at Australian Parliament House. I sadly 
wasn't there cos firstly I was at work and secondly I was only just getting 
interested in radical politics and may not have gone even if I had been 
free. I was however treated to my ex-Navy workmates commenting the next day 
that the rioters should have been machine gunned.

A few years later at a party at an ISO member's house we watched the police 
footage of the day. I've got no idea where they got it but it was quite 
interesting. It clearly shows that the violence such as it was (OK, it was 
unusual for our boring island of social peace but in global terms pretty 
minimal) was caused by the cops attempting to stop a smallish group of 
Aboriginal people from going up to the doors.

I've also heard that the CFMEU national conference the day before had voted 
unanimously except for the union president to occupy parliament house.

I remember reading sometime later that a factory worker (and thus presumably 
not in the CFMEU) from Sydney was jailed for his part in the riot. I don't 
know if anyone else did time because of the riot.

My mum told me that several of her workmates from the National Library had 
walked up the hill for the demonstration and only found out that there'd 
been a riot when they watched the news that night.
